电子装置与电子装置的控制方法
【专利摘要】一种电子装置与电子装置的控制方法。该电子装置包括主机本体、屏幕、取像装置以及量角装置。主机本体包括处理单元。屏幕枢接于主机本体。取像装置耦接至主机本体,用以取得多个三维影像,并且进一步分析三维影像内所包含的至少一既定物体于三维空间内的座标。量角装置耦接至主机本体与屏幕,用以测量主机本体与屏幕的夹角。处理单元根据夹角计算屏幕的显示区域于三维空间内的所在范围,并且根据显示区域的所在范围与既定物体的座标判断既定物体是否碰触到屏幕的显示区域,以及当既定物体被判断碰触到屏幕的显示区域时,进一步判断既定物体于显示区域内的一操作行为。
【专利说明】 电子装置与电子装置的控制方法
【技术领域】
[0001]本发明涉及一种电子装置;特别是涉及一种利用深度摄影机实施屏幕触控功能的电子装置。
【背景技术】
[0002]随着电子技术的发展,各种消费性电子产品(例如,笔记型计算机、电子辞典、个人数字助理、手机等)都朝向小型化发展,以方便使用者携带,并且随时随地可以使用。通常为了避免电子产品的显示面板刮伤,电子产品多会利用折迭的结构,将显示面板盖合在主机部分上。
[0003]以笔记型计算机为例,笔记型计算机主要可分为主机本体以及通过枢接机构与主机本体连结的屏幕两部分。因此,在收纳及携带笔记型计算机时,可将屏幕盖合在主机本体上,以避免屏幕表面遭异物刮伤、或灰尘侵入键盘缝隙、或是因不慎碰撞,造成枢接机构的损坏。而使用者欲使用笔记型计算机时,只要将笔记型计算机的屏幕掀开即可。
[0004]一般而言,笔记型计算机所配置的屏幕并非触控屏幕。然而,以触碰或其他控制方式取代使用滑鼠或键盘控制电子装置的操作模式已渐渐成为市场主流。因此,需要一种全新的电子装置设计,其可利用深度摄影机实施屏幕触控功能。
【发明内容】
[0005]根据本发明的一实施例,一种电子装置包括主机本体、屏幕、取像装置以及量角装置。主机本体包括处理单元。屏幕枢接于主机本体。取像装置耦接至主机本体,用以取得多个三维影像,并且进一步分析三维影像内所包含的至少一既定物体于三维空间内的座标。量角装置耦接至主机本体与屏幕,用以测量主机本体与屏幕的夹角。处理单元根据夹角计算屏幕的显示区域于三维空间内的所在范围,并且根据显示区域的所在范围与既定物体的座标判断既定物体是否碰触到屏幕的显示区域,以及当既定物体被判断碰触到屏幕的显示区域时,进一步判断既定物体于显示区域内的一操作行为。
[0006]根据本发明的另一实施例,一种电子装置的控制方法,包括:通过取像装置取得多个三维影像;分析三维影像内所包含的至少一既定物体于三维空间内的座标;通过量角装置测量电子装置的主机本体与屏幕的夹角,其中屏幕枢接于主机本体;根据夹角计算屏幕的显示区域于三维空间内的所在范围;根据显示区域的所在范围与既定物体的座标判断既定物体是否碰触到屏幕的显示区域;以及当既定物体被判断碰触到屏幕的显示区域时,判断既定物体于显示区域内的操作行为,并且根据操作行为控制电子装置。
【专利附图】
【附图说明】
[0007]图1显示根据本发明的一实施例所述的电子装置方块图。
[0008]图2显示根据本发明的一实施例所述的电子装置上视图。
[0009]图3显示根据本发明的一实施例所述的电子装置侧视图。
[0010]图4显示根据本发明的一实施例所述的电子装置的控制方法流程图。
[0011]图5A显示根据本发明的一实施例所述的取像装置于触控模式下的侧视图。
[0012]图5B显示根据本发明的一实施例所述的取像装置于手势模式下的侧视图。
[0013]图6A显示根据本发明的一实施例所述的电子装置于触控模式下的侧视图。
[0014]图6B显示根据本发明的一实施例所述的电子装置于手势模式下的侧视图。
[0015]附图符号说明
[0016]100电子装置
[0017]110、210 主机本体
[0018]120、220 屏幕
[0019]130、230 取像装置
[0020]140、240 量角装置
[0021]150处理单元
[0022]160、560 检测装置
[0023]570旋转装置
[0024]580触发开关
【具体实施方式】
[0025]为使本发明的制造、操作方法、目标和优点能更明显易懂,下文特举几个较佳实施例,并结合附图详细说明如下。
[0026]实施例:
[0027]图1显示根据本发明的一实施例所述的电子装置方块图。根据本发明的一实施例,电子装置100可以是一笔记型计算机,并且至少可包括主机本体110、屏幕120、取像装置130与量角装置140。主机本体110可至少包括处理单元150与检测装置160。屏幕120通过枢接机构(图未示)枢接于主机本体110。取像装置130耦接至主机本体110,用以藉由拍摄或摄影操作取得多个三维影像,并且进一步分析三维影像内所包含的至少一既定物体于一三维空间内的一座标。根据本发明的一实施例,取像装置130可包括一摄影机(例如,一深度摄影机)以及一控制芯片。控制芯片用以控制摄影机的拍摄或摄影操作,以及分析三维影像。量角装置140耦接至主机本体110与屏幕120,用以测量主机本体110与屏幕120的一夹角。
[0028]图2显示根据本发明的一实施例所述的电子装置上视图。如图所示,本发明所使用的三维座标系统为(X,Y,Z),藉由电子装置的上视图显示各元件于三维空间内的座标。假设屏幕220与包含主机本体210的长度为h,宽度为W,并且量角装置240位于原点,其座标为(0,0,O),而于此实施例中,取像装置230的座标为(a,0,h),其中O写a兰W。
[0029]图3显示根据本发明的一实施例所述的电子装置侧视图。假设屏幕220的一侧边的顶点座标为(0,i,j),且主机本体210与屏幕220之间所形成的夹角为Θ,其中O。含θ ^ 180。,因此,根据二维座标转换法,可推得屏幕220的侧边顶点座标为(0,h.sin Θ,h.cos Θ )。如图所示,由于屏幕的侧边与量角装置可视为于三维空间内的Y-Z平面上形成一连线,因此,处理单元150可进一步根据量角装置的座标(0,O, O)与屏幕220的侧边顶点座标(0,h.sin Θ,h.cos θ )计算出此Y-Z平面上的连线的一直线方程序为:
[0030]z.sin Θ -y.cos θ =0 式(I)
[0031]在得到直线方程序后,处理单元150可进一步根据直线方程序与屏幕的一尺寸定义出屏幕的显示区域于三维空间内的所在范围,其中只要三维空间内的任一点的座标(X,Y, Ζ)满足式(I),并且符合以下条件:
[0032]X e [O, w], y e [0,h],ze [-h,h] 条件(I)
[0033]则该点所在位置系归属于屏幕的显示区域所在范围。值得注意的是,于此是假设屏幕的尺寸几乎等于显示区域的尺寸。然而,本领域技术人员在不脱离本发明的精神和范围内,可做些许的更动与润饰,例如,进一步根据显示区域的尺寸更精确地定义出显示区域于三维空间内的所在范围,而本发明并不限于任一种实施方式。
[0034]根据本发明的一实施例,在处理单元150根据屏幕与主机本体的夹角计算出屏幕的显示区域于三维空间内的一所在范围后,可进一步自取像装置(例如,取像装置130/230)取得三维影像内所包含的至少一既定物体于一三维空间内的一座标,其中此既定物体可藉由对应的软件或应用程序设定,使得取像装置(例如,取像装置130/230)的控制芯片可藉由影像分析识别出既定物体是否存在于影像画面中,并且进一步计算出既定物体的座标。举例而言,使用者可预先藉由对应的软件或应用程序设定由手指或笔执行触控操作。因此,控制芯片可藉由影像分析识别出摄取到的影像画面中是否出现手指或笔的影像,并且在识别出手指或笔的影像后,进一步计算出手指或笔的座标。
[0035]根据本发明的一实施例,由于取像装置(例如,取像装置130/230)所取得的既定物体座标是以取像装置(例如,取像装置130/230)的中心为原点的座标系统,因此,假设取像装置的座标为(a,0,d),其中Ofd = h,而由取像装置所输出的既定物体座标为(Cx, Cy, Cz),则结合式(I)与条件(I),只要Cx,Cy, Cz满足式(2)与条件(2):
[0036](Cz+d).sin Θ -Cy.cos θ =0 式(2)
[0037]Cx e [-a, w~a], Cy e [0, h], Cz e [- (h+d), h_d] 条件(2)
[0038]则处理单元150可判断既定物体碰触到屏幕的显示区域。
[0039]根据本发明的一实施例,只要既定物体被判断碰触到屏幕的显示区域时,处理单元150可进一步根据既定物体的座标变化判断既定物体于显示区域上的一操作行为,并且根据此操作行为控制电子装置100的运作。如此一来,即便电子装置100的屏幕(例如,屏幕120/220)并非触控屏幕,也可藉由以上方式实现触控的功能。
[0040]图4显示根据本发明的一实施例所述的电子装置的控制方法流程图。首先,通过取像装置取得多个三维影像,并且分析三维影像内所包含的一既定物体于一三维空间内的一座标(步骤S402)。接着,通过量角装置测量电子装置的一主机本体与一屏幕的夹角(步骤S404),其中屏幕可通过枢接机构枢接于电子装置的主机本体。接着,电子装置的处理装置可根据夹角计算屏幕的一显示区域于三维空间内的一所在范围(步骤S406)。接着,处理装置可根据显示区域的所在范围与既定物体的座标判断既定物体是否碰触到屏幕的显示区域(步骤S408)。最后,当既定物体被判断碰触到屏幕的显示区域时,处理装置可进一步判断物体于显示区域内的一操作行为,并且根据此操作行为控制电子装置(步骤S410)。
[0041]参考回图1,根据本发明的另一实施例,电子装置100可还包括检测装置160,用以检测取像装置的拍摄范围是否包含屏幕的显示区域,以致使电子装置100可进一步切换于触控模式与手势模式之间,增加电子装置100的操作弹性。
[0042]图5A显示根据本发明的一实施例所述的取像装置于触控模式下的侧视图。图5B显示根据本发明的一实施例所述的取像装置于手势模式下的侧视图。图6A显示根据本发明的一实施例所述的电子装置于触控模式下的侧视图。图6B显示根据本发明的一实施例所述的电子装置于手势模式下的侧视图。结合图5A、5B、6A与6B,以下段落将针对电子装置的触控模式与手势模式做更进一步地介绍。
[0043]根据本发明的一实施例,取像装置230可包括一触发开关580。此外,取像装置230可架设于主机本体210上,并且藉由一旋转装置570改变取像装置230的拍摄角度,因此可改变取像装置230的拍摄范围。如图5A所示,于触控模式下,触发开关580与检测装置560电性连接,因此,当检测装置560可检测到触发开关580时,可传送第一指示信号至处理单元(图未示)。如此一来,处理单元可判断出取像装置230目前如图6A所示立于主机本体210之上。此时,由于取像装置230的拍摄范围可涵盖屏幕的显示区域,处理单元可启动一触控模式。于触控模式下,处理单元可如上述自取像装置230取得既定物体于屏幕的显示区域内的座标变化,并且根据此座标变化分析既定物体于显示区域内的操作行为,并根据既定物体的操作行为控制电子装置。
[0044]另一方面,当取像装置230如图5B所示被旋转后,触发开关580将无法与检测装置560电性连接,此时,检测装置560可传送第二指示信号至处理单元,或者,于其他实施例中,检测装置560可不传送任何指示信号至处理单元。当处理单元接收到第二指示信号,或者未接收到任何指示信号时,可判断出取像装置230目前并未如图6A所示立于主机本体210之上,因此推断取像装置230的拍摄范围可能已无法涵盖屏幕的显示区域。此时,处理单元可启动一手势模式。于手势模式下,处理单元可自取像装置230取得既定物体于三维空间内的座标变化,并且根据此座标变化分析既定物体于三维空间内的动作,并且根据此动作控制电子装置100。
[0045]举例而言,使用者可预先藉由对应的软件或应用程序设定由双手执行手势操作,并且可设定各手势所对应的操作指令。因此,取像装置的控制芯片可藉由影像分析识别出摄取到的影像画面中是否出现手的影像,并且在识别出手的影像后,进一步计算出手的座标,并且持续追踪手的座标变化。取像装置可将手的座标变化输出至处理单元,因此处理单元可根据此变化识别出使用者所输入的手势为何,并且在识别出手势后,根据该手势所对应的操作指令控制电子装置100。
[0046]藉由检测装置160/560的检测以及处理单元的控制,电子装置100可有弹性地切换于触控模式与手势模式之间,使得电子装置100可兼具触碰控制及手势控制的功能。
[0047]本发明的上述实施例能够以多种方式执行,例如使用硬件、软件或其结合来执行。本领域技术人员应了解执行上述功能的任何组件或组件的集合可被视为一个或多个控制上述功能的处理器。此一个或多个处理器可以多种方式执行,例如藉由指定硬件,或使用微码或软件来编程的通用硬件来执行上述功能。
[0048]本发明虽以较佳实施例揭示如上,然其并非用以限定本发明的范围,本领域技术人员在不脱离本发明的精神和范围的前提下,可做些许的更动与润饰,因此本发明的保护范围是以本发明的权利要求为准。
【权利要求】
1.一种电子装置,包括: 一主机本体,包括一处理单元; 一屏幕,枢接于该主机本体; 一取像装置,耦接至该主机本体,用以取得多个三维影像,并且进一步分析这些三维影像内所包含的至少一既定物体于一三维空间内的一座标;以及 一量角装置,耦接至该主机本体与该屏幕,用以测量该主机本体与该屏幕的一夹角; 其中该处理单元根据该夹角计算该屏幕的一显示区域于该三维空间内的一所在范围,并且根据该显示区域的该所在范围与该既定物体的该座标判断该既定物体是否碰触到该屏幕的该显示区域,以及当该既定物体被判断碰触到该屏幕的该显示区域时,进一步判断该既定物体于该显示区域内的一操作行为。
2.如权利要求1所述的电子装置,其中该处理单元根据该量角装置于该三维空间内的一座标与该夹角计算出该屏幕的一侧边与该量角装置于该三维空间内所形成的一连线的一直线方程序,并且根据该直线方程序与该屏幕的一尺寸计算出该屏幕的该显示区域于该三维空间内的该所在范围。
3.如权利要求1所述的电子装置,其中该处理单元进一步根据该取像装置于该三维空间内的一座标、该显示区域的该所在范围与该既定物体的该座标判断该既定物体是否碰触到该屏幕的该显示区域。
4.如权利要求1所述的电子装置,还包括一检测装置,耦接至该主机本体,用以检测该取像装置的一拍摄范围是否包含该显示区域,其中当该拍摄范围包含该显示区域时,该处理单元启动一触控模式,于该触控模式下,该处理单元判断该既定物体是否碰触到该显示区域,以及当该既定物体被判断碰触到该显示区域时,进一步判断该既定物体于该显示区域上的该操作行为。
5.如权利要求4所述的电子装置,其中当该拍摄范围不包含该显示区域时,该处理单元启动一手势模式,于该手势模式下,该处理单元进一步根据这些三维影像分析该既定物体于该三维空间内的一动作。
6.一种方法,用以控制一电子装置,包括: 通过一取像装置取得多个三维影像; 分析这些三维影像内所包含的至少一既定物体于一三维空间内的一座标; 通过一量角装置测量该电子装置的一主机本体与一屏幕的一夹角,其中该屏幕枢接于该主机本体; 根据该夹角计算该屏幕的一显示区域于该三维空间内的一所在范围; 根据该显示区域的该所在范围与该既定物体的该座标判断该既定物体是否碰触到该屏幕的该显示区域;以及 当该既定物体被判断碰触到该屏幕的该显示区域时,判断该既定物体于该显示区域内的一操作行为,并且根据该操作行为控制该电子装置。
7.如权利要求6所述的方法,其中根据该夹角计算该屏幕的该显示区域于该三维空间内的该所在范围的该步骤还包括: 决定该量角装置于该三维空间内的一座标; 根据该量角装置的该座标与该夹角计算出该屏幕的一侧边与该量角装置于该三维空间内所形成的一连线的一直线方程序;以及 根据该直线方程序与该屏幕的一尺寸计算出该屏幕的该显示区域于该三维空间内的该所在范围。
8.如权利要求6所述的方法,其中根据该显示区域的该所在范围与该既定物体的该座标判断该既定物体是否碰触到该屏幕的该显示区域的该步骤还包括: 决定该取像装置于该三维空间内的一座标;以及 根据该取像装置的该座标、该显示区域的该所在范围与该既定物体的该座标判断该既定物体是否碰触到该屏幕的该显示区域。
9.如权利要求6所述的方法,还包括: 检测该取像装置的一拍摄范围是否包含该显示区域;以及 当该拍摄范围包含该显示区域时,启动一触控模式,并且于该触控模式下,执行根据该显示区域的该所在范围与该既定物体的该座标判断该既定物体是否碰触到该屏幕的该显示区域以及当该既定物体被判断碰触到该屏幕的该显示区域时,判断该既定物体于该显示区域内的该操作行为,并且根据该操作行为控制该电子装置等步骤。
10.如权利要求9所述的方法,其中当该拍摄范围不包含该显示区域时,还包括: 启动一手势模式;以及 根据这些三维影像分析该既定物体于该三维空间内的一动作,并且根据该动作控制该电子装置。
【文档编号】G06F3/01GK104375629SQ201310386380
【公开日】2015年2月25日 申请日期:2013年8月30日 优先权日:2013年8月14日
【发明者】李崇玮, 魏守德, 苏上钦, 萧希群 申请人:纬创资通股份有限公司